    Review is for take-out via GrubHub. Nut allergy friendly for the dishes I ordered. We ordered the bun bo hue with extra noodle and the pho dac biet (special) with extra noodle. I did not see any bun bo hue extra noodles when we got home unfortunately. The extra pho noodles were clearly in another container, as the main containers have the noodles under the vegetables. Highly suggest heating the broth to near boiling to cook the meat enough if you are driving 10 or more minutes away. Otherwise you risk eating raw beef. Normal for any take out pho. The portions were excellent and the flavors were solid. Nice little containers of Sriracha and hoisin provided. I would like to have some lime included. The pho was solid. The bun bo hue was a little thinner and more oily than others I've had, but also was very tasty. I would recommend for scratching the authentic pho itch!

    Shocking myself that I'm giving V Cafe a 4 star rating even though nothing was what I was expecting! I'm going to echo Silas and say "Shockingly good!" in this unassuming parking lot. I got the beef vermicelli bowl with a fried eggroll and Thai tea. I also snatched one of my companions grilled pork bao as well. Almost everything that came out, I wanted to NOT like but ended up liking anyway. The vermicelli was a bit wet (possibly with some oil?) when I got it, for which I like it to be dry and then I wet it with the Nước chấm / fish sauce, but the flavors were good. The beef was not grilled with char marks nor flavored with lemongrass, but the flavors were good. There was not an abundance of textures in the bowl (I did steal the sprouts from my dining companion's pho) but the flavors were good. The eggroll was the puffy fried skin ones which I don't prefer. (But the flavors were... Actually, I'm going to leave that there). The Thai Tea was good. Little you can do there to mess that up. Grilled Pork Buns were sweet and fluffy. Long story short... I really did enjoy the meal and even though things were not the way I expected them, they were delicious. Check out V Cafe and keep an open mind!
